Variant Flutter Lily?
« on: July 20, 2013, 04:50:04 PM »
I have two Lilys and I noticed one of them is rather odd looking. The most obvious thing is her body color, she seems muted compare to an "ordinary" Lily. Also, her body seems to be shaped slightly differently. The other really noticeable difference is her eyes. They are shaped differently. The only suggestion I have for her body color (and possibly her shape) is how she was stored over the years, but what would account for her eyes? They don't look like "regular" Flutter eyes to me. Any suggestions?

Re: Variant Flutter Lily?
« Reply #8 on: July 22, 2013, 01:37:30 AM »
Yes as others have said there is a standard difference - "fat" head and "thin" head versions of the release. Flutters are rather confusing as the 2 different poses have 2 different releases; but for one pose this is just seen by the head size and in the other pose its more distinct because there is a mould date difference on the hooves.
